Etymology

Borrowed from Japanese 福島 (Fukushima).

Proper noun

Fukushima (plural Fukushimas)

  1. A city in Japan.
  2. A prefecture of Japan.
  3. The Fukushima Daiichi nuclear disaster following a tsunami in 2011.
  4. A surname from Japanese
